All of our courses are based on alternating between the transfer of know-how and good practice, with concrete exercises and real-life situations. All trainees will be given a folder containing the documents, exercises and corrections of the practical work done during the course.
Trainees are assessed by the trainer for each module to measure the knowledge acquired at each step of the course, through practical works.
